The Employees’ Provident Fund Organisation (EPFO) will organise Social Security Awareness Melas under the Pradhan Mantri Viksit Bharat Rozgar Yojana across various educational institutions in Chennai and Puducherry on October 6, 2025, as part of a nationwide drive to strengthen financial literacy among youth.
The initiative aims to familiarise students, young professionals, and future workforce participants with the benefits of provident fund savings and social security coverage from an early age.

In a directive issued by the EPFO Headquarters, Regional Offices have been instructed to hold these Melas at colleges, universities, and technical institutes, ensuring wide participation from students, faculty, and youth organisations.
The Melas will feature interactive sessions, exhibitions, and audio-visual presentations highlighting EPFO schemes — including Provident Fund, Pension, and Employees’ Deposit Linked Insurance (EDLI) — and their role in securing long-term financial well-being.
Students will also get a chance to directly interact with EPFO officials, clarify queries, and learn how to use digital platforms for UAN registration, e-nomination, and online claims, reinforcing the importance of formal financial participation.
“The campaign is designed to help students understand how early savings and social security planning can shape a secure financial future,” an EPFO official said. “By reaching campuses, we hope to cultivate a culture of financial responsibility and trust in formal systems.”
The Social Security Awareness Melas will be held at the following institutions:
- Chennai North – Loyola College, Nungambakkam
- Chennai South – Sathyabama Institute of Science and Technology, Rajiv Gandhi Salai
- Ambattur – Rajalakshmi Engineering College, Thandalam
- Puducherry – Sri Venkateswara Medical College, Ariyur
- Sriperumbudur – MIT College
- Tambaram – Guru Nanak College
- Thiruvallur – Vel Tech Multi Tech Dr. Rangarajan Dr. Sakunthala Engineering College, Avadi
- Vellore – Vellore Institute of Technology (VIT)
